Why Expert Window Installation Matters
The process of window installation is much more complex than it appears. An ill-fitted window can lead to issues such as drafts, moisture invasion, or structural issues. Therefore, engaging expert window installers is crucial for different factors:

Quality Workmanship
Expert installers have years of experience and training, which equates into exceptional workmanship. They understand the nuances of various window types and installation strategies.

Time Efficiency
Professional installers can complete the task faster than an inexperienced individual. This saves house owners time and minimizes inconvenience.

Educated Decision-Making
Experienced window installers are fluent in the current window technologies and patterns, supplying homeowners with valuable insights about the very best options for their particular requirements.

Guarantee Protection
Lots of window manufacturers offer guarantees that require professional installation. Engaging an expert makes sure that the guarantee remains legitimate.

Security
Window installation can involve heavy lifting, ladders, and dangerous maneuvers. Professionals are trained in using equipment safely, reducing the chances of accidents.

Understanding the steps included in window installation can assist homeowners value the ability and knowledge needed for the task. Below is a general overview of the procedure:

Consultation and Measurement
The installer visits the site to determine existing windows and go over styles, materials, and budgets with the property owner.

Product Selection
House owners select from a variety of window designs, materials, and features according to their preferences and spending plan.

Window Removal
The old windows are carefully removed, guaranteeing that surrounding areas remain intact.

Frame Preparation
The window frames are checked and fixed if necessary. This might include fixing any water damage or rot.

Installation
New windows are set up, often utilizing foam insulation and caulk to ensure an airtight seal.

Completing Touches
Trims and sashes are reattached, and any spaces are sealed. Installers clean up the website and get rid of any particles.

Last Inspection
The installer carries out a final assessment with the property owner to guarantee satisfaction.
